For most Florida homes, annual chimney cleaning is recommended. This frequency is important to manage creosote and debris, especially given the humid climate. Regular professional inspections ensure safety and longevity.
Fire departments are equipped for emergency response and do not provide routine chimney cleaning services. For professional maintenance and inspections in the Miami area, it is best to contact a specialized chimney sweep company.
